Output 531de3b62081af7469031c578f1822200b1c58fe6d2030e3b42b50f984004ab2:2

value
31059528
script pubkey
OP_HASH160 OP_PUSHBYTES_20 a5883f2542174bc02fc497ebd9109052c6aea98c OP_EQUAL
address
MNzQwfbZKczEz4hJJtNeBytKktaDAsmsXM
transaction
531de3b62081af7469031c578f1822200b1c58fe6d2030e3b42b50f984004ab2
spent
true